Abstract

One of the challenges today's academics face is how to implant the idea of scientific work in students, and how to point them to the possibility of gaining first professional experience through active participation in the student scientific movement. The scientific poster (or simply, the poster) is the tool used during active participation in seminars and conferences. The main goal of the paper is to present the research results and experiences of students of the University of Economics in Krakow, who presented their work in the form of a poster during scientific conferences in the years 2017-2018. In 2017-2018, students of the University of Economics in Krakow actively participated in three scientific conferences organized at the Faculty of Management. Thanks to the involvement of scientists and teaching staff, students presented 70 posters. At the end of the events, a motivation and experience survey was conducted among students regarding their active participation in poster sessions. The questionnaire was developed in electronic form, and responses were obtained from 100% of the study group. Developing the skills of preparing a science poster and its public presentation to match the audience, the type of conference or its thematic scope is a key element in promoting the idea of research work among students. The education program offers skills, competence and knowledge, but it is necessary to ensure student education in terms of selection of presentation tools. The correct preparation of a poster and its presentation should be an integral part of the tools for measuring the students’ knowledge as final tests or examinations. The combination of original research work, the ability to pass the knowledge and public presentation is the triad of complementary elements of the future researcher's workshop.
